Significado de Hope you got some moves
An expression wishing someone well in their dancing or skills.
In simple words: I hope you can dance well or have good skills.
Hope you got some moves en una frase
- At the party tonight, I hope you got some moves!
- After all that practice, I really hope you got some moves for the competition.
- During the talent show, I told my friend, 'Hope you got some moves to impress the judges'.
- As we entered the dance club, I said to everyone, 'Hope you got some moves to show off!'
- When he asked if I’d like to dance, I said, 'Sure, hope you got some moves!'
Cómo usar Hope you got some moves
Best used in casual conversations, often among friends or in social settings. It may come off as too informal in serious contexts.
